This Environmental Services Assistant will be responsible for custodian and housekeeping duties such as:

  • Performing hard floor care: dusting and damp mopping.
  • Performing carpet and furniture care: vacuuming, spot removal, shampooing.
  • Collecting and disposing of trash, soiled linen and recyclable materials. Replacing receptacle liners and recycling collection totes.
  • Cleaning horizontal and vertical surfaces: dusting, damp wiping, spot cleaning of vents, light fixtures, window ledges, door surfaces, etc.
  • Cleaning restrooms, cleaning fixtures and replenishing restroom supplies.
  • Cleaning and maintaining items in assigned areas including stairwells, elevators, water fountains, walls, windows, furniture, I.V. poles, baseboards, wheelchairs, toys, glassware, and equipment.
  • Changing curtains, draperies, blinds, and shades as assigned.
  • Operating electric and battery powered equipment for cleaning services and rearrangement of furniture/equipment.
  • Picking up necessary supplies, packing regulated medical waste, responding to floods and other emergencies. Wearing protective clothing, as required.
  • Removing soiled linens/protective coverings, cleansing and remaking beds, stretchers, exam tables, etc.
